Geezabloke Posted June 27, 2003 Author Share Posted June 27, 2003 Originally posted by Andrew What I'd really like is for them to light up together as normal lights (does that make sense? ) The problem there IMO is that the fog light is not a dual bulb holder and therefore only has one bulb which will only come on with either brakes or driving lights not both, the standard brake light holder has two (one for the brakes and one for the driving light). Also the fog bulbs will be too bright for driving lights. If you change them to driving lights ie. the correct wattage they will no longer be effective as fog lights when switched over. You could wire them into the brake light circuit and leave them connected with the fog circuit, they would then remain on when the fogs are switched on, or change the bulbs and wire in with driving lights only (no fogs). Either way it needs to be done via a relay so the feeding circuit (brake / driving) can be isolated from the fog light circuit when switched to fog operation. I hope this makes sense? Digsy Posted June 30, 2003 Share Posted June 30, 2003 I thought rear fogs and brakes were the same wattage (21W)? Maybe there is different diffusion in the lenses. The legality comes in the fact that the fog has to be at least 10cm from the nearest brake light, so from that point of view you could "legally" do the twin brake light / one brake & fog conversion on a UK car where the two red lenses are separated by the reversing light, but not in a JDM or US car where they are together. There may also be an issue with the fog having to be a fog and nothing else.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
